  "summary": "This paper introduces Exact Linear Attention (ELA), a mechanism that achieves linear computational complexity for Transformer attention by exploiting the exact decomposition property of kernel functions, thereby eliminating approximation error. We identify and address two key limitations of prior linear attention -- gradient explosion and token attention dilution -- by imposing kernel constraints that ensure non-negativity, discriminability, and geometric interpretability.
